Ok, so Thomas's Canadian passport expired in June, we were just too busy to go renew it and his citizenship card JUST arrived last week. I figured that it would be easy to just use his Korean passport.
When our friend went to Singapore Air to verify her 3rd party payment for our tickets (my husband has no idea how to register his Korean credit cards for online shopping!), they told her Thomas would need a Visa for travel to the USA with his Korean passport.
They told her we could apply online at the ESTAS website. What she didn't realize was that we didn't have an electronic passport, and Singapore Air never mentioned that the ESTAS online Electronic Visa ONLY worked if you had an Electronic Passport!
I went on ESTAS, got Thomas his Visa and that was all. There was nothing on the main page to let me know that with a Korean Passport you needed it to be Electronic.
At the airport Singapore Air told us he could NOT fly with an E-Visa and old style passport. We either had to have a paper visa in his passport or an e-passport. I was furious! They refused to budge, stating that even though he had received his ESTAS Visa, we could not travel to the USA. I begged them to let us go and try our luck with the Customs official in the USA. After all, he has dual Canadian/Korean Citizenship, he is 16 months old and he was approved for a Visa! How hard would it be to convince someone to allow him in?!
They point blank refused, and when I demanded to speak to a superior, I was given an e-mail address to contact! At that point, I gave up and started crying. We came home, got new passport photos taken and we are applying for his e-passport tomorrow morning. We have been told it should take around 4 business days.
Unfortunately my brother-in-law had booked connecting tickets for us and may be out some money due to having to cancel them at such short notice. Not to mention the extremely disappointed grandparents and other family members who now have to wait a week or more for us to come. As well we had to have a notarized letter of consent for me to travel without Tom to the USA, to ensure I am not kidnapping him ins a custody dispute. That cost $100 to translate and notarize, and will now have to be re-done since the dates are wrong. This also messes up my work schedule and our plans for Chuseok when I returned.
I have always been such a careful planner, I had everything printed, notarized booked and filed for the trip. I had no idea that Singapore Air's advice would not be right! Goes to show with travel it is important to double-check everything in advance, even your passport validity and visa validity! Hopefully all will go well with his passport and we will fly next week.
